Output 24f9691643be96857cfb3007215ae141f92e75a3b4d9dfbf40e3ecc279db98c5:66

value
20762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77aa750fcd5c81f42915028da9ec5c1ec9d2261f OP_EQUAL
address
3CbkXx5hg4wdwMfRipxwaEB9cFpbgvbbvn
transaction
24f9691643be96857cfb3007215ae141f92e75a3b4d9dfbf40e3ecc279db98c5
spent
true